PEARL HARBOR SURVIVOR ALFREDO RACCASI
Excellent lot consisting of personal items owned by ALFREDO RACCASI, a survivor of the Japanese attack on Pearl Harbor, including his scarce original U.S. Army Hawaiian Department Enlisted Man's Photo Identification card, #409216, worn around his neck while under attack at Pearl Harbor; Raccasi's Pearl Harbor Survivors 1982 Membership card with his embossed Naval sidecap, and his dress sidecap, embossed in yellow stitching "USS BOBOLINK, CALIFORNIA 14, PEARL HARBOR SURVIVORS", decorated with various ribbon-medals he received during World War II. All items are in very good to fine condition. From the personal collection of World War II and Civil War historian Michael Miner. Miner's thirty-year collection was built through an extensive system of contacts he developed with artifact hunters and diggers in Europe and the Far East, and he maintained careful records of the items he amassed.
